| 单词 | collogue |
| 释义 | col·logue (kə-lōg)intr.v. col·logued, col·logu·ing, col·logues 1. To be on friendly or intimate terms with someone. 2. a. To consult or confer with someone. b. To chat. 3. Chiefly Upper Southern US To conspire; intrigue: "I'm satisfied they're colloguing to beat me out of my place" (Dialect Notes). [Perhaps alteration (influenced by Latin colloquī, to converse) of colleague, to enter into an alliance, from Old French colleguer, from Latin colligāre, to collect (influenced by Old French collegue, colleague); see COLLIGATE.] |
